• Update of the settings
The settings made in this tab are displayed by reading out from the C
Controller module when this tab is opened.
If failed to read out the settings, an error message appears and the
settings will be back to default.
• Setting IP address back to the initialization status or factory setting
To set the IP address of the C Controller module back to the initialization
status or factory setting, execute the "Default IP setting" mode by the
hardware self-diagnostic function.
For details of the hardware self-diagnostic function, refer to the C
Controller Module User's Manual (Hardware Design, Function
Explanation).
